(recently had 2 kids so really limited water time) the best "camp" nearby is G-Land. you can sign up for the camp in kuta/legian at the G-Land surf shop. make sure you go to the original camp (bobby's camp) they will organize your travel , pick up at hotel, and transport to the camp. its a couple hour journey from bali to java. now they have boat and helicopter service if you have the cash, otherwise its a BIMO ride from kuta across the ferry and down to G-Land. it's worth the trip one time just for the expierience. in bali you can get a cab/bimo to any spot or you can get boats off the beach that will take you to kuta reef, padang, uluwatu or wherever. if you stay in bali, find a good surf mate (there are lots of surfers there) team up, share the cost and be cool and careful. dont be a dickhead american and dont flash the cash. if i were you, i would take a boat charter. take one of the trips from bali and head east. you can do a week trip to sumbawa, lomboc (desert island rocks), nusa lombongan (shipwreaks) same cost as a camp but way better!! check out the aussie site surf travel company or evn quicksilver travel. you cant go wrong either way. finally, indonesia is the most populated muslim country in the world. be careful, safe, travel with "good friends" not locals, dont do drugs, dont be loud or "american" and surf great waves in one of the most unreal places on this planet. you are also going during their winter and don't be surprised to get 10 to 15 foot hawaiin style waves. you will tell your friends it was 50 feet but either way its f ' ing awesome. bring a 6 10 to 7 foot gun for serious tubes or buy a used one in kuta. good luck and i am jealous. jiggi jiggi (you will learn that later) ps. make sure you check the young girls before you come home that they are not young boys!! hey, hey..
